The following paragraphs list the main iron core reactor families produced by FDUEG.[\/vc_column_text][vc_images_carousel images=&#8221;1476,2164&#8243; img_size=&#8221;full&#8221; onclick=&#8221;link_no&#8221; hide_pagination_control=&#8221;yes&#8221;][vc_row_inner css=&#8221;.vc_custom_1556550758627{margin-top: -185px !important;margin-bottom: 10px !important;border-radius: 3px !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;]<div class=\"icon_box icon_position_top no_border\"><div class=\"icon_wrapper\"><div class=\"icon\"><i class=\"icon-cog\"><\/i><\/div><\/div><div class=\"desc_wrapper\"><h4 class=\"title\">Reduced maintenance<\/h4><\/div><\/div>\n[\/vc_column_inner][vc_column_inner width=&#8221;1\/3&#8243;]<div class=\"icon_box icon_position_top no_border\"><div class=\"icon_wrapper\"><div class=\"icon\"><i class=\"icon-battery\"><\/i><\/div><\/div><div class=\"desc_wrapper\"><h4 class=\"title\">Long lifespan<\/h4><\/div><\/div>\n[\/vc_column_inner][vc_column_inner width=&#8221;1\/3&#8243;]<div class=\"icon_box icon_position_top no_border\"><div class=\"icon_wrapper\"><div class=\"icon\"><i class=\"icon-thumbs-up\"><\/i><\/div><\/div><div class=\"desc_wrapper\"><h4 class=\"title\">Efficiency<\/h4><\/div><\/div>\n[\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479411020{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1603&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/shunt-reactors\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/shunt-reactors\/\">Shunt re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]They are used to compensate for capacitive currents in their network, stabilizing the voltage. They can sport wide regulations, to dynamically balance industrial loads in terms of reactive power.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479417715{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1583&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/\">Interbridge re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]Used when AC\/DC converters are parallel connected, to balance the current in output of each rectifier. The side effect on the voltages improves the performance of the conversion stage.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1588&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/harmonic-filter-reactor\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/harmonic-filter-reactor\/\">Filter re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]As harmonic filters, they reduce the current harmonics present in AC grids. Usually coupled with capacitors, the resulting tuned circuits allows to control the high harmonic content generated by power electronic components. It is the most common category, having widespread usage with electrical equipment.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1593&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/\">Reactors for converters<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]Placed before AC\/DC converters, they are line impedances damping current harmonics and abrupt voltage variations in the power lines. If they are connected after the converter, they absorb the disturbances due to switching; the usage of such devices improves the performance of the converter, reducing its aging.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1672&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/dc-choke-inductors\/\">Smoothing re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]They reduce current ripples in DC systems. They are carefully designed for the specific harmonic component appearing on the DC waveform, in terms of frequency and amplitude: this precise setup greatly reduces the losses, improving the system\u2019s performance.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1598&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/testing-lab-reactors\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/testing-lab-reactors\/\">Reactors for testing facilities<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]They simulate the actual working conditions while testing a device. FDUEG designs them based on a client\u2019s needs, to be used for tests as the ones on capacitors and mechanical switches, for current limitations, power factor correction or as artificial load. They can feature multiple combinations setups, wide regulations, special and sever duty cycles.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1971&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/earthing-transformer-for-power-system\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/earthing-transformer-for-power-system\/\">Earthing re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]They allow to earth a system\u2019s neutral, while limiting the short circuit currents towards ground. In tuned version, their coupling with the line\u2019s capacitance eliminates a fault current.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_row_inner css=&#8221;.vc_custom_1557479423524{margin-bottom: 10px !important;border-top-width: 1px !important;border-top-color: #eaeaea !important;border-top-style: solid !important;}&#8221;][vc_column_inner width=&#8221;1\/3&#8243;][vc_single_image image=&#8221;1849&#8243; img_size=&#8221;full&#8221; alignment=&#8221;center&#8221; onclick=&#8221;custom_link&#8221; link=&#8221;https:\/\/www.fdueg.com\/en\/motor-starting-reactor\/&#8221;][\/vc_column_inner][vc_column_inner width=&#8221;2\/3&#8243;][vc_column_text]<\/p>\n<h3><a href=\"https:\/\/www.fdueg.com\/en\/motor-starting-reactor\/\">Motor starting reactors<\/a><\/h3>\n<p>[\/vc_column_text][vc_column_text]They limit the inrush currents on induction motors while they start. Placed on the feeding line only when a motor needs to be started, they can reduce the currents to 2,5\/3 times the rated. They are also available in air core version.[\/vc_column_text][\/vc_column_inner][\/vc_row_inner][vc_empty_space height=&#8221;25&#8243;][\/vc_column][vc_column width=&#8221;1\/3&#8243;
